    Cute Tex Mex place on the way in or out of the Hampton's on Montauk Hwy in East Moriches just before Westhampton. Good food. Fresh. Just made, not commercial. A variety of good spicy sauces for tacos etc.

    I've passed by this place so many times and finally visited after a friend recommended it. Very fresh and authentic Mexican food. Really solid spot. My favorite was the tongue taco. The meat was tender and not chewy at all. The carnitas was great, the chorizo too, but the chicken was a little dry. This will be a go-to spot from now on for sure. Looking forward to trying more than just the tacos!

    Very good authentic Mexican food. They have a pretty extensive menu with many interesting choices. It's more of a take out place but they do have several tables with waitress service. I did the Gringo thing, and got a burrito, it was very good. The homemade guacamole was excellent too. They also have an assortment of fruit flavored milk shakes, I tried the Banana, INSANE! The staff was very friendly and accommodating, it was obvious they took real pride in their restaurant. I still like Funcho's better, but this place is a lot closer, and the food was very good!

    If I had a chance to rate this place no stars I would. I ordered two burritos which came to a total of $32.00; meaning that for 1 burrito they charged me $14 with something, so expensive for 1 burrito! when I asked why it was expensive for just two burritos they told me because they were carne asada then I said okay it was fine me thinking in my mind that carne asada would be a good quality but no I was wrong! The burrito wasn't even great it was almost 90% rice, 5% beans, and 5% meat there was barely meat inside the burrito it was more rice than meat. So I took the chance to open up the burrito and I was right it was mostly rice and barely meat and beans. I would never recommend this place to anybody nor to spend there money it's not Worth it! I would rather head over to the Cabana Latina in Southampton which The food is better quality at a reasonable price and quite delicious.
